Taxonomic Classification

Rank Platypus. Spangled Kookaburra
Kingdom same Animalia (Animals) Animalia (Animals)
Phylum same Chordata (Chordates) Chordata (Chordates)
Class Mammalia (Mammals) Aves (Birds)
Order Monotremata (monotreme) Coraciiformes (Coraciiformes)
Family Ornithorhynchidae Alcedinidae
Genus Ornithorhynchus Dacelo
Species Ornithorhynchus anatinus Dacelo tyro

Evolutionary Relationship

Platypus. and Spangled Kookaburra share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(Chordates)
